Michael Jackson, known as the “King of Pop,” was a legendary singer, songwriter, and dancer. He first gained fame as a member of the Jackson 5 and later became a global superstar with his groundbreaking solo albums, including *Thriller*, *Bad*, and *Dangerous*. Renowned for his innovative music videos and iconic dance moves, such as the moonwalk, Jackson’s influence on pop music and culture is unmatched. His work often addressed social issues, and he left a lasting legacy in the music industry before his untimely death in 2009.

NLE Choppa is an American rapper known for his energetic style, rapid-fire delivery, and high-energy stage presence. Hailing from Memphis, Tennessee, he gained major attention in 2019 with his breakout single, “Shotta Flow,” which went viral and led to multiple sequels. Known for blending elements of trap and drill, Choppa’s music often features intense beats, gritty lyrics, and confident flows, reflecting his life experiences. Beyond music, he promotes holistic health and positive lifestyle changes, actively engaging with his fans through social media, where he shares fitness, wellness tips, and motivational insights.

Lil Peep was an influential rapper, singer, and songwriter known for his unique blend of emo and hip-hop. He gained popularity with his mixtapes and songs like “Awful Things” and “Benz Truck,” which showcased his introspective lyrics and emotional vulnerability. Lil Peep’s style often incorporated elements of punk and rock, reflecting his diverse musical influences. He became a key figure in the SoundCloud rap scene before his untimely death in 2017, leaving a lasting impact on the genre and inspiring a new generation of artists.

Billie Eilish is a renowned pop singer and songwriter known for her distinctive sound, often blending elements of pop, electronic, and alternative music. She gained widespread recognition with her breakout single “Ocean Eyes” in 2015 and has since released multiple chart-topping albums, including “When We All Fall Asleep, Where Do We Go?” and “Happier Than Ever.” Eilish is celebrated for her introspective lyrics, unique vocal style, and innovative production, as well as her bold fashion choices and commitment to mental health awareness.

MrBeast, born Jimmy Donaldson on May 7, 1998, is a prominent American YouTube star known for his extravagant challenges, large giveaways, and philanthropic efforts. He gained immense popularity through creative videos featuring cash prizes and elaborate stunts, attracting millions of subscribers. MrBeast is also recognized for his charitable initiatives, including the #TeamTrees campaign and food bank donations. His innovative approach has redefined YouTube content, making him one of the platform’s most influential creators.

Ariana Grande is an American pop singer and actress, born on June 26, 1993, in Boca Raton, Florida. She first gained fame in the Broadway musical “13” and later starred in the Nickelodeon series “Victorious” and its spinoff “Sam & Cat.” Grande transitioned to music and quickly rose to stardom with her impressive vocal range and hits like “The Way,” “Problem,” “Bang Bang,” and “Thank U, Next.” Known for her powerful voice and signature whistle notes, she has won multiple awards, including Grammy Awards. Ariana is also recognized for her philanthropic efforts and advocacy on various social issues.
